How do you make a polymer solution?

How do you make a polymer solution?

A process for the preparation of a polymer solution comprises the steps of: mixing a polymer with a solvent to swell the polymer in the solvent; cooling the swelled mixture; and then warming the cooled mixture to dissolve the polymer in the solvent.

What are dissolving polymers?

Dissolving Plastics Poly(ethenol) is the dissolving plastic used to make the laundry bags. It is a new synthetic polymer that is made from another plastic (polyethenyl ethanoate) by the process of ester exchange. It is the OH group that makes the polymer soluble in water (the OH can interact with the OH in water).

What is polymer viscosity?

The measurement of the viscosity of polymer solutions in organic solvents gives us a value that is directly related to the molecular mass of the polymer. In other words, the higher the viscosity, the higher the molecular weight, although the correlation is not direct.

What is polymer concentration?

The polymer concentration is associated with solution viscosity, which increases with the increase of the polymer concentration and then leads to a larger fiber diameter. However, if the concentration is too low, continuous polymer fibers cannot be achieved, and polymer beads are obtained.

Does acetone dissolve PVC?

Acetone is listed as a solvent and at high concentration will dissolve PVC. You can expect damage to your PVC piping over time. Additionally, acetone is used as a solvent in most commercial PVC fitting cements so the acetone will loosen the fittings resulting in leaks.

Which is water soluble polymer?

Water-soluble polymers such as polyethylene glycol, polyacrylamides, polyacrylic acid copolymer, and polyvinyl alcohol are organic polymers that dissolve, disperse, or swell in water and consequently change the physical properties of aqueous systems undergoing gelation or thickening.

How do you know if a polymer is soluble?

One of the most important application of solubility parameters is the prediction of polymer solubility in solvents. The closer the solubility parameters of the solute and the solvent are, the more likely the solubility of the solute in the given solvent. The interaction radius, R, depends on the type of polymer.

Are polymers soluble in water?

2. Synthetic Water Soluble Polymers. Synthetic water-soluble polymers are substances that dissolve, disperse or swell in water and, thus, modify the physical properties of aqueous systems in the form of gellation, thickening or emulsification/stabilization.

Is polymer a solvent?

Unlike non- polymeric materials, polymers do not dissolve instantaneously, and the dissolution is controlled by either the disentanglement of the polymer chains or by the diffusion of the chains through a boundary layer adjacent to the polymer–solvent interface.

How can polymer viscosity be reduced?

Polymer viscosity is affected by water salinity and divalent ions such as calcium (Ca2+) and magnesium (Mg2+), which decrease the viscosity of the polymer solution. As the salinity increases, the distance between the polymer chain and the molecules decreases.

How do Polymers dissolve?

Unlike non- polymeric materials, polymers do not dissolve instantaneously, and the dissolution is controlled by either the disentanglement of the polymer chains or by the diffusion of the chains through a boundary layer adjacent to the polymer–solvent interface.

What determines the solubility of polymers in solvents?

The solubility of polymers in solvents and vice versa is determined by the chemical structures, with the simplification that similarity of chemical structure leads to solubility. The physical nature of the polymer will also have an effect, especially for liquids that cause appreciable swelling.

What is the solubility of super absorbent polymers (SAP)?

The solubility of polymers, including super absorbent polymers (SAP), depends on their chemical structures. SAPs are partially crosslinked polymers, so in contact with their solvents, they absorb huge amounts of the solvent and form gel.
